Kept forgetting to post yesterday.
Installed Gatorback accessory belt to shut down all the damn belt squeak that was so bad it sounded like bearing on the way out. Quiet as a mouse under that hood now.

But I probably could have also replaced the tensioner and got the same result. Key is once the belt is worn in a little i'll check for belt flap. If it's more than just a little have to do something about that tensioner spring.

Also installed new lic light bezels.

So for the moment there is nothing missing, broken or not working on the Bravadiva. Except for the rear door speakers.. but I'll call that the sacrificial goat.

Oh.. and a pending P0300 comes and goes but I know what that is.. plug wires need cleaning and lubed

Uh.. and need to replace the thermostat.. running temp keeps dropping.
